"Two academic rivals must unravel a corruption case while battling the undeniable chemistry between them." Ava, the confident and stunning blonde law student, is known for her intelligence and charisma that makes her a standout in the faculty. She's always been at the top of her class, excelling in academic competitions and being a social force. But there's one person who competes with her at every turn-Logan, a brooding and intense law student with exceptional skills and a sharp mind. The two are constant academic rivals, constantly competing for the top spot, and their rivalry has made them dislike each other from the start. However, when a high-profile corruption case surfaces, both Ava and Logan are forced to team up in order to solve it. The case involves uncovering corruption within the legal field, requiring them to dig into sensitive areas and connect various pieces of evidence. This new challenge pushes them to work closely together, forcing them to confront not only the case but also their own personal histories and secrets. Logan, who has been burned by betrayal in the past, keeps his walls high and remains distant from others, especially Ava, who he sees as someone who plays the social game too well. On the other hand, Ava struggles to see Logan as more than just a grumpy, distant competitor who keeps everyone at arm's length. But as they collaborate on the case, Ava begins to uncover Logan's hidden vulnerabilities, and Logan starts to see the real, sincere side of Ava that isn't just about winning or looking good. As the case intensifies, they must decide whether to stay true to their personal beliefs and fight for justice or let their growing feelings for each other undermine everything they've worked for. Their rivalry shifts into something far more complicated-an undeniable attraction that neither of them can easily ignore.
